(Bloomberg) — European bond bulls are relying on slowing inflation to bolster their view {that a} downturn is on the way in which.

Cash managers at J.P. Morgan Personal Financial institution, Blackrock Inc. and Baring Funding Providers Ltd. say there’s a stronger case for purchasing European bonds because the financial system weakens. They’ll be intently watching the inflation report on Tuesday, which is predicted to point out that worth progress dropped to three.1%, the bottom degree in additional than two years, based on economists surveyed by Bloomberg.

The European Central Financial institution boosted fixed-income traders by halting a 14-month tightening cycle final week and hypothesis is already mounting over simply how quickly it must ship cuts.

“With every incoming information print, the case is strengthening for the ECB to show incrementally dovish,” mentioned Samuel Zief, head of world FX technique at J.P. Morgan Personal Financial institution. There’s a compelling backdrop so as to add European bonds throughout the curve because the notion that the ECB’s subsequent transfer will likely be something apart from a lower “seems exhausting to consider,” he mentioned.

Personal-sector exercise additionally delivered a recent blow final week, suggesting the area could also be in recession, with Germany standing out amid sluggish Chinese language export demand. All which means that the possibility of one other ECB hike is minimal, based on cash market merchants. 

Learn Extra: ECB Presses Pause After Barrage of Hikes to Tame Inflation

They worth in simply 2 foundation factors of further will increase — which equates to lower than a ten% chance of additional tightening. Actually, cash markets see the primary full quarter-point lower by June and a complete of about 80 foundation factors of cuts by year-2024.

Dovish Worth Discovery 

The return of core inflation again beneath 3% within the first quarter of 2024 can not be dominated out, mentioned Viraj Patel​​​​, a senior strategist at Vanda Analysis. The core metric, which strips out extra risky parts like vitality and meals, is predicted to be 4.2% this week, based on a Bloomberg survey. Adjusting to this concept could set off “the following leg of dovish ECB worth discovery,” he mentioned. 

Patel reckons the yield unfold between two-year Treasuries and equal German bonds can rise considerably north of present ranges of round 200 foundation factors, if earlier and sharper ECB charge cuts are priced. The unfold in 10-year yields has additionally risen sharply and final week traded on the highest degree since early 2020. 

Certainly, ECB President Christine Lagarde’s warnings over Europe’s financial outlook distinction with sturdy US information, the place third-quarter progress got here in at 4.9% — the quickest tempo since 2021. Merchants nonetheless see a one-in-three likelihood of one other hike from the Federal Reserve by January. 

“The Europe-US progress divergence continues to assist obese allocations in European sovereign bonds versus the US,” mentioned Brian Mangwiro, a fund supervisor at Baring. “Weakening European progress and inflation outlook supplies a greater anchor for bond traders.”

Nonetheless, there are nonetheless loads of causes to stay cautious. Progress on inflation might be examined if the battle within the Center East escalates, pushing vitality costs larger, and Lagarde herself final week reiterated it’s far too quickly to ponder charge cuts. One yr inflation swaps jumped practically 50 foundation factors within the fortnight following the Oct. 7 Hamas assault on Israel, although the transfer has since pared.

‘Tactically Obese’

Others argue that the ECB’s 2% goal is prone to show elusive with out further cooling within the financial system and labor market weak spot. 

Konstantin Veit, portfolio supervisor at bond large Pacific Funding Administration Co, says markets could in reality be overly optimistic concerning the proximity of charge cuts. The spillover from Treasury market weak spot — the most important driver behind the current transfer larger in European yields — additionally stays a significant headwind. 

For Ann-Katrin Petersen, a senior funding strategist on the BlackRock Funding Institute, the bar for an ECB charge lower is larger than for one more hike. Nonetheless, Lagarde’s efforts to downplay the prospect of tighter stability sheet insurance policies — similar to lowering bond holdings at a sooner tempo — bolsters the lure of high-quality authorities debt, she mentioned.

“As market pricing displays ECB coverage charges staying excessive for longer, at the same time as progress deteriorates, we’re tactically obese longer-term euro space authorities bonds,” she mentioned.
